Leading talent agency CAA has signed U.K. beauty, fashion, and lifestyle vlogger Patricia Bright for representation in all areas — including TV and film opportunities, touring, digital distribution and partnerships, endorsements, personal appearances, and publishing.
Bright, 30, has one of the fastest-growing beauty-based YouTube channels in the U.K., per CAA, with 1.5 million subscribers — half of whom live in the U.S. In addition to beauty and fashion, Bright also shares confidence tips and advice about being a new wife and mother. In addition to serving as a U.K. ambassador for top brands like Diet Coke and L’Oreal Paris, she is currently writing her first book, an entrepreneurship guide for young women to be published by HarperCollins next fall.
CAA’s other recent signings in the digital sphere include Brian Jordan Alvarez and Gabbie Hanna.
